Characteristics of Pastry Flavorings: Strong Stability

High Temperature Resistance: High-quality pastry flavorings must withstand the high temperatures of baking (usually 180-220°C), minimizing flavor loss during processing and ensuring that the finished product retains its full aroma after baking. This is a key difference from some natural flavorings (such as fresh vanilla).

Long Shelf Life: Compared to natural ingredients, flavorings have more stable chemical properties and are less susceptible to deterioration due to oxidation, light, or microbial action, ensuring consistent flavor throughout the product's shelf life.

Both Simulation and Creativity

High Fidelity: Modern flavoring technology can very realistically simulate natural flavors, such as vanilla, cream, butter, eggs, cheese, caramel, and various fruits, almost perfectly replicating the flavors required for any classic pastry.

Creating Unique Flavors: It can create imaginative, complex flavors that do not exist in nature, such as "Tiramisu," "Strawberry Yogurt," "Sea Salt Cheese," and "Popcorn," providing unlimited possibilities for product innovation.

Supplementing and Enhancing Flavor

In industrial production, due to cost, process, or raw material quality limitations, the flavor of natural ingredients may be insufficient. Flavorings can supplement and enhance the overall flavor profile, making the taste richer and more layered.

For example, adding a small amount of butter flavoring to butter cookies can make the butter aroma more prominent and long-lasting.

Cost-Effective

Using flavorings is one of the most economical ways to obtain a stable and intense flavor. For example, the cost of using vanilla flavoring to obtain a strong vanilla flavor is far less than using a large amount of natural vanilla pods.

II. Characteristics of Different Types of Pastry Flavorings
  • Water- and Oil-Soluble Flavorings: The most commonly used type, suitable for both water-based doughs (such as cake batter) and high-fat systems (such as cream and fillings), offering good compatibility.
  • Oil-Soluble Flavorings: More suitable for products with high fat content (such as chocolate, fillings, and pastries), with better solubility and stability in the oil phase, resulting in a softer and longer-lasting flavor release.
  • Powdered Flavorings: Made by attaching flavorings to a carrier (such as maltodextrin), they have good flowability and are easy to mix evenly with other powdered ingredients (such as premixes). They usually have superior heat resistance.
  • Thermal Reaction Flavorings: Produced through processes such as the Maillard reaction, their flavor is closer to the aromas produced by natural cooking/baking (such as roasted meat, bread, and nuts), resulting in high realism.
III. Comparison with Natural Flavors and Key Usage Points
Advantages:

Consistency, intensity, cost, and stability far surpass natural ingredients.

Challenges:

The complexity of layered flavors and aftertaste may not be as sophisticated as top-quality natural ingredients; low-quality flavorings may have a noticeable "chemical" or "pungent" taste.

Key Usage Points:
  • Use in moderation: "Less is more." Excessive use will produce an unpleasant artificial flavor and mask the natural taste of the ingredients.
  • Match the process: Choose the appropriate heat-resistant flavoring based on processing temperature (baking, cooling).
  • Flavor pairing: Harmoniously combine with other ingredients in the product (sugar, oil, eggs, milk) to create an overall balanced flavor.
  • Quality selection: Choose high-quality flavorings from reputable suppliers for a more natural and pure flavor.
IV. Regulations and Safety

In regular food production, the pastry flavorings used must comply with national food safety standards (such as China's GB 2760), which clearly specify their scope and usage limits. Edible flavorings used legally and compliantly are safe.
